How much do part time SOC analysts make an hour?

Part-time SOC analysts typically earn between $20 and $40 per hour, depending on experience, certifications, and the complexity of the security environment. Rates may vary based on geographic location and the specific employer's pay structure.

What are some common challenges faced by part time SOC analysts, and how are they typically managed?

Part-time SOC Analysts often face the challenge of quickly getting up to speed with ongoing incidents and rapidly shifting priorities due to their limited hours. Effective communication with full-time team members and detailed handover notes are essential to ensure continuity in investigations and incident response. Many organizations address these challenges through strong documentation practices and clear escalation protocols, helping part-time analysts stay engaged and informed. This collaborative approach enables you to contribute meaningfully to the team's success, even within a part-time schedule.

What is a part time SOC analyst?

A Part Time SOC (Security Operations Center) Analyst is responsible for monitoring and analyzing an organization's IT infrastructure for security threats and incidents on a part-time basis. They investigate alerts, respond to security events, and assist in mitigating potential risks. Their role involves utilizing security tools, conducting threat analysis, and collaborating with cybersecurity teams to ensure system integrity. This position is ideal for individuals looking to gain experience or balance cybersecurity work with other commitments.

What skills and qualifications are needed to thrive as a part time SOC analyst?

To thrive as a Part Time SOC Analyst, you need foundational knowledge in cybersecurity, network monitoring, and incident response, often supported by a degree in IT, computer science, or related certifications like CompTIA Security+ or CISSP. Familiarity with Security Information and Event Management (SIEM) tools, intrusion detection systems, and ticketing platforms is typically required.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you quickly identify and report threats. These skills are crucial for promptly mitigating security risks and maintaining a secure IT environment in a dynamic, part-time context.

About the role:
The Security Operations Center (SOC) Operator is responsible for assisting company personnel in all concerns that pertain to safety and security for corporate locations around the globe. The individual will work in a Security Operations Center (SOC) environment and use a variety of tools that range from access control and alarm monitoring systems to various business intelligence sources, open source media, Internet, and in-house tools. The SOC Operator is required to detect, analyze, and alert others of any incidents, which may impact the client's people, products, property, or brand image. The SOC Operator reports to the SOC Manager.
In this role, your responsibilities will be:
• Conduct monitoring functions on a wide range of issues pertaining to global security such as petty and violent crime trends, disruptive protests, weather conditions, natural disasters, travel issues, reputational concerns, and socio-economic dynamics
• Engage in proactive efforts to mitigate risk and inform field personnel of operational concerns in advance
• Investigate alarms and respond by sending patrol or alerting Emergency Services as needed
• Coordinate corporate response by distribution of advisories and other communications
• Follow procedures for managing a variety of issues, from minor incidents handled at the local level to global crises
• Perform other related duties as required
As a candidate you must have:
• Associate's degree or two plus years work experience in military, law enforcement, government, or corporate security
• Proficiency in PC and iOS hardware and software including word processing, data analysis, presentation, and mapping programs
• General knowledge of security systems including alarm monitoring, electronic access control, and CCTV
• Complete and maintain state guard certification as prescribed by presiding state law, as well as all client requested certification; all documentation and fees are the responsibility of the employee unless otherwise noted
• Must be a dependable team player with business maturity and enthusiasm with the ability to deliver high level of customer service
• Have flexibility to work any shifts on any day of the week (Mon-Sun) and willingness to assist the team when needed
